What’s the best AI search optimization platform to see which prompt wording gives competitors an advantage?
The best fit is an experiment-oriented AI search optimization platform that replays paired prompt variants under fixed conditions and preserves the full answer, citations, and competitor labels. It should show whether wording changed mention, recommendation, substitution, or source choice, because a single visibility score cannot explain why a rival gained ground.
Treat a prompt gap as a testable difference, not a dashboard anomaly. Start with an evidence record. A [traceable visibility approach](https://the-second-leap.pages.dev/blog/ai-engine-optimization-platform-traceable-visibility) keeps the prompt, answer, citations, conditions, and historical result together. That record lets you ask a narrow question: did this wording make the competitor more likely to appear, or did something else change at the same time?
The buying decision is therefore less about the longest feature list and more about experimental discipline. Look for repeatable runs, visible answer evidence, clear outcome labels, and a workflow that turns a finding into a content or measurement decision.

The denominator matters. Compare outcomes across the same eligible runs and keep the competitor set stable. Track any mention, first mention, recommendation status, and citation presence separately. A [mention-rate view by intent](https://citation-study-desk.pages.dev/blog/best-ai-search-optimization-platform-ai-mention-rate-best-for-teams-queries) is more useful than one blended category score.
- Define the business question and the competitor set before writing variants.
- Freeze the engine, model setting, market, language, date window, and context.
- Write one control and treatments that change only the intended wording dimension.
- Capture the complete answer, citations, positions, recommendations, and failed runs.
- Review the raw answers before describing the difference as a wording effect.
What AI engine optimization platform can highlight prompts where competitors dominate and my brand is absent
Use a gap report that exposes the exact prompts behind competitor dominance. It should separate true absence from weak placement, neutral mention, and recommendation loss, while showing whether the prompt introduced a new audience, constraint, product category, or comparison frame.
Suppose your brand appears for “best customer education platform,” but a competitor replaces it for “best customer education platform for a SaaS team that needs adoption reporting.” The difference may reveal a missing use-case explanation, not a generic ranking problem. Which AI search optimization platform helps me see the exact questions where AI recommends my competitors instead of me
Choose a platform that treats recommendation as a distinct outcome. It should show whether your product was selected first, included in a shortlist, mentioned neutrally, excluded, or replaced by a competitor, then connect that classification to the visible answer evidence and selection criteria.
Recommendation is not the same as mention. An assistant can name your product while recommending a rival for a specific feature, price condition, segment, or implementation requirement. AI Search Optimization Platform for Regression Testing
For regression testing, choose a platform that can replay the same prompt set after content edits, model changes, competitor announcements, or product updates. It should compare answer snapshots and citations while preserving the original baseline, so a later result cannot silently overwrite the evidence you need.
Regression testing is valuable when a known answer becomes weaker after a change. Run the control and treatment prompts in an interleaved sequence, retain empty or failed outputs, and compare the answer structure as well as the score. Which AI visibility platform offers topic and intent targeting?
Choose topic and intent targeting when your prompt library contains many natural-language variations. The platform should cluster related questions without erasing their wording, preserve the canonical business question, and let you inspect whether a competitor advantage appears across an intent or only in one unusually phrased prompt.
Chat-shaped prompts often carry audience, job, constraint, and buying-stage information. “What is the best customer education platform?” is not equivalent to “I lead customer education at a SaaS company. Which AI search optimization platform is best for visualizing competitor share of voice across all major AI engines
For cross-engine comparison, choose a platform that keeps engine results separate before creating an aggregate view. Competitor share can differ because of retrieval, answer format, source selection, or model behavior. A combined chart is useful only when you can drill back to the prompt and answer behind it.
Ask to see competitor share by engine, prompt family, market, and intent. Which AI search optimization platform is best for combining web analytics, SEO, and AI answer data together
Choose a platform that keeps prompt evidence separate from downstream analytics, then joins them through documented identifiers. This lets you compare AI answer exposure with visits, conversions, or pipeline without claiming that a recommendation caused revenue when the available data only shows an assisted path.
A commercial readout should connect the prompt, answer, landing-page visit, and qualified action where the data permits. Make sure the team can distinguish direct, assisted, and inferred influence.
Use revenue data to prioritize prompt gaps, not to retrofit certainty into every result. Compare AI search optimization approaches for finding prompt wording gaps
| Approach | What it shows | Best use | Main tradeoff |
|---|---|---|---|
| Visibility scorecard | Blended presence and trend scores | Establishing an initial baseline | Weak evidence for wording causation |
| Prompt-level monitor | Prompt, answer, mention, recommendation, and citation records | Ongoing competitor-gap detection | Requires careful prompt-set design |
| Experiment-oriented platform | Paired variants, fixed conditions, repeated runs, and raw evidence | Testing whether wording changes outcomes | More setup and analyst review |
| Custom test layer plus monitor | Internal controls joined to monitoring and commercial data | Deep auditability and tailored data joins | Higher engineering and maintenance cost |
| Use a visibility scorecard for orientation and baseline setting. | Use prompt-level monitoring for recurring competitor-gap review. | Use an experiment-oriented platform when wording causation matters. | Use a custom test layer when internal data and auditability are essential. |
Bottom line: For this query, prioritize the experiment-oriented option. It is the clearest way to separate a competitor advantage caused by prompt wording from one caused by model drift, retrieval changes, context differences, or a broader prompt set.

Frequently asked questions
How do I test whether prompt wording, rather than model differences, gives a competitor an advantage?
Create a control prompt and treatment variants that differ only in wording. Run them on the same engine, model setting, market, language, date window, context, and competitor set. Interleave and repeat the runs, then compare recommendation, inclusion, position, and citation outcomes. If those conditions change between variants, report an association rather than a wording effect.
What evidence should an AI search optimization platform capture for each prompt run?
Capture the exact prompt, variant ID, engine and model information when available, timestamp, market, language, context, and run status. Preserve the complete answer, citations, URLs, passages, citation order, brand and competitor labels, recommendation classification, and visible reason codes. You should also see historical changes and export the underlying record, not only a blended score.
How many prompt variants should I monitor for a reliable comparison?
Start with one control and a small number of treatment variants per important intent cluster. Keep the first test narrow enough to review every answer manually. Expand only after you know which wording dimension you are changing, such as specificity, audience, constraint, or comparison framing. More variants create coverage, but they do not compensate for inconsistent run conditions.
Can AI search optimization platforms explain why a competitor was recommended?
They can classify observable reasons in the answer, such as a stated feature match, segment fit, price constraint, cited source, or missing capability. They cannot reliably expose private model reasoning, so be cautious with hidden-cause claims. The useful explanation is an evidence card containing the prompt, answer passage, citations, competitor comparison, and classification rule.
How often should prompt wording tests be rerun?
Rerun high-value prompt tests weekly or fortnightly, and immediately after a model release, major content change, competitor announcement, pricing change, or market expansion. Lower-risk prompts can be checked monthly. Keep versioned prompt sets and preserve the old control, so each new result can be compared with the same baseline instead of silently replacing it.
Summary
Choose an AI search optimization platform that behaves like a controlled test bench. Hold engine, market, language, date, and context constant; change only prompt wording; capture complete answers and citations; classify mentions, recommendations, and substitutions; then connect results to qualified demand. A leaderboard shows that answers differ. Reproducible, answer-level evidence helps show why.
